POST api/calculate/epicBoss
Calculate damage done/taken against epic boss using specific armors
Request Information
Parameters
Name | Description | Additional information |
---|---|---|
request | Request data |
Define this parameter in the request body. |
Request body formats
application/json, text/json
Sample:
{ "EpicBoss": { "Level": 1, "Element1": 0, "Element2": 0, "Attack": 2, "Defense": 3, "Health": 4 }, "Guild": { "RankBonus": 1, "AirBonus": 2, "EarthBonus": 3, "FireBonus": 4, "SpiritBonus": 5, "WaterBonus": 6 }, "Player": { "Level": 1, "KnightCount": 2, "Armors": [ { "ArmorName": "sample string 1", "Level": 2, "IsPlus": true, "IsNemesis": true }, { "ArmorName": "sample string 1", "Level": 2, "IsPlus": true, "IsNemesis": true }, { "ArmorName": "sample string 1", "Level": 2, "IsPlus": true, "IsNemesis": true } ] } }
application/x-www-form-urlencoded
Sample:
Sample not available.
Response Information
Results of calculation
Response body formats
application/json, text/json
Sample:
{ "Stats": { "NormalAttack": 1, "NormalDefense": 2, "PlusAttack": 3, "PlusDefense": 4 }, "Feed": { "FeedCost": 1, "FeedCount": 2, "CraftCost": 3, "MaterialCount": 4, "CraftTime": 5.0, "CraftTimeDescription": "5m ", "FusionCost": 6, "FusionCount": 7, "TotalCost": 10 }, "Fusion": { "Armors": [ { "Name": "sample string 1", "Rarity": 0, "Element1": 0, "Element2": 0, "IsCraftable": true, "MaxLevel": 3, "PlusLevel": 4, "FeedCost": 5, "CraftCost": 6, "MaterialCount": 7, "CraftTime": 8, "IsFusionResult": true, "NormalStats": { "AttackStart": 1, "AttackUp": 2, "DefenseStart": 3, "DefenseUp": 4 }, "PlusStats": { "AttackStart": 1, "AttackUp": 2, "DefenseStart": 3, "DefenseUp": 4 }, "RarityDescription": "Common", "RaritySortOrder": 0, "Element1Description": "Fire", "Element2Description": "Fire", "ElementDescription": "Fire/Fire", "MaxNormalAttack": 5, "MaxNormalDefense": 11, "MaxNormalTotal": 16, "MaxPlusAttack": 5, "MaxPlusDefense": 11, "MaxPlusTotal": 16, "SafeName": "samplestring", "SafeRarityDescription": "Common" }, { "Name": "sample string 1", "Rarity": 0, "Element1": 0, "Element2": 0, "IsCraftable": true, "MaxLevel": 3, "PlusLevel": 4, "FeedCost": 5, "CraftCost": 6, "MaterialCount": 7, "CraftTime": 8, "IsFusionResult": true, "NormalStats": { "AttackStart": 1, "AttackUp": 2, "DefenseStart": 3, "DefenseUp": 4 }, "PlusStats": { "AttackStart": 1, "AttackUp": 2, "DefenseStart": 3, "DefenseUp": 4 }, "RarityDescription": "Common", "RaritySortOrder": 0, "Element1Description": "Fire", "Element2Description": "Fire", "ElementDescription": "Fire/Fire", "MaxNormalAttack": 5, "MaxNormalDefense": 11, "MaxNormalTotal": 16, "MaxPlusAttack": 5, "MaxPlusDefense": 11, "MaxPlusTotal": 16, "SafeName": "samplestring", "SafeRarityDescription": "Common" }, { "Name": "sample string 1", "Rarity": 0, "Element1": 0, "Element2": 0, "IsCraftable": true, "MaxLevel": 3, "PlusLevel": 4, "FeedCost": 5, "CraftCost": 6, "MaterialCount": 7, "CraftTime": 8, "IsFusionResult": true, "NormalStats": { "AttackStart": 1, "AttackUp": 2, "DefenseStart": 3, "DefenseUp": 4 }, "PlusStats": { "AttackStart": 1, "AttackUp": 2, "DefenseStart": 3, "DefenseUp": 4 }, "RarityDescription": "Common", "RaritySortOrder": 0, "Element1Description": "Fire", "Element2Description": "Fire", "ElementDescription": "Fire/Fire", "MaxNormalAttack": 5, "MaxNormalDefense": 11, "MaxNormalTotal": 16, "MaxPlusAttack": 5, "MaxPlusDefense": 11, "MaxPlusTotal": 16, "SafeName": "samplestring", "SafeRarityDescription": "Common" } ] }, "EpicBoss": { "Items": null }, "ErrorMessage": "sample string 1" }